feat(mcp): FastMCP server exposing read-only KB tools (stdio)
Implements F-14: thin FastMCP wrapper over existing codex domain modules.
Seven read-only tools: search, ask, wiki_read, wiki_list, discover_leads,
provenance_verify, synthesis_browse. All optional-feature tools degrade
gracefully to {"error": "feature not available"} instead of crashing.
Adds mcp[cli]>=1.0 dependency and codex-mcp console_script entry-point.
28 new tests across test_server, test_search, test_readonly, test_graceful,
test_http_auth — all green; 0 regressions in existing 172 tests.
